The ClinicPing reminder job sends appointment notifications for all Meadowvale Health locations at 18:00 local time. If the job stalls, first verify the scheduler pod is healthy, then check the outbound SMS queue depth — anything above 5,000 suggests the carrier relay is backed up. Do not manually retrigger the job more than once, as patients may receive duplicate reminders. Escalate to the Notifications team if the queue does not drain within 30 minutes. Full escalation steps and queue dashboards are documented on the internal page here:

wiki page, kahog-hahig: https://vault.zemvargrid.internal/display/deploy/repo/settings/merge_requests/job/settings/6f3b933774dbc5320a4daa18

**Q: Why did my request get a 429 from the Tollgate gateway?**

Tollgate enforces per-service token buckets: 200 requests/minute default, bursts up to 50. Limits are keyed on the calling service identity, not IP. If you're reviewing code that retries on 429, check it honors the Retry-After header and backs off exponentially — hammering the gateway triggers a temporary ban. Custom limits require a quota entry in the gateway config repo, approved by the platform team. For quota increases or disputes, email the gateway owners at the address below.

escalation mailbox, fahaf-bajep: druael@lumiccorp.internal

Step 7 — Cut over AddressSwift autocomplete

Before flipping traffic, confirm the new suggestion index has finished its full rebuild; partial indexes return plausible but truncated results, which is worse than an outage. Keep the legacy widget endpoint warm for 48 hours as a fallback, and verify the debounce and region-bias behavior against the Orvale test suite. Rollback requires only reverting the config, not redeploying. The release build should ship with the service configured exactly as shown below.

settings of bahip-hahip:
[wenath]
host = wenath.lumiclabs.corp
user = wenath_svc
database = wenath_prod